Pumping up normally means you have a bad gasket somewhere in the brake system. But, with that said....
The older 460 F53 was know to generate a lot of heat and boil the brake fluid. Fresh fluid is a yearly must, plus look for the highest quality/boiling point that will work in your system without damage to it.
